Ten-Four Day
"10-4, good buddy." If you ever watched Smokey and the Bandit or just spent too much time on a CB radio, you know 10-4 means "message received." So naturally, October 4 became Ten-Four Day. The day is basically a salute to truckers, radio operators, and anyone who still knows how to use a walkie-talkie without accidentally ordering a pizza. Black Dog Day
October 4 also happens to be National Black Dog Day, which is all about raising awareness for black dogs in shelters. Weirdly, they tend to get adopted less often than lighter-colored dogs (a phenomenon called "black dog syndrome"). So if you've been thinking about rescuing a pup, maybe today's the day to give a black-furred buddy a home. Or at least toss your current dog an extra treat and a belly rub.
